An Tigear A Thainig Gu Dinneir : The Tiger Who Came to Tea in Scottish Gaelic Neurology & clinical neurophysiology timely and perceptive accountAuthor: Kerr, Judith Picture storybooks Published on 30 June 2025 by Belle Media Ltd (Belle Kids) in the United Kingdom. Hardback 32 pages, 32 Colour Illustrations 226 x 287 x 10 418g Gillebride Mac 'IlleMhaoil translates Judith Kerr's classic children's picture book The Tiger Who Came to Tea into Scots Gaelic.
